/* 一覧用ヘッダ */

#pankuzu{
	font-size: 10pt;
	padding-left: 10px;
	}

#graybar{
	width: 100%;
	border: solid 1px #808080;
	background-color: #e3e3ed;
	}
#bunrui-a{
	float: left;
	font-size: 10pt;
	margin-left: 5px;
	padding-top: 5px;
	}
#a-split{
	color: #999999;
	}
#graybar form{
	margin: 0px;
	padding: 0px;
	}

#sibori	{
	float: right;
	margin-top: 0px;
	margin-bottom: 0px;
	margin-right: 10px;
	padding-bottom: 0px;
	text-align: right;
	font-size: 10pt;
	}


/*          */

/* 左右段組  */
#content-tbl{
	margin-top: 10px;
	}
#main	{
	width: 585px;
	}
#side	{
	width: 185px;
	}
/*         */

/* メイン  */
.itiran	{
	margin: 0px;
	}

.itiran-sort{
	display: block;
/*	height :21px; */
	width :555px; 
	padding-top: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	margin-top: 0px;
	margin-left: 10px;
	margin-bottom: 5px;
	font-size: 10pt;
	color: #000099;
	border-bottom: solid 1px #000099;
	}
.itiran-sort a:link{
	color: #000099;
	}
.itiran-sort a:visited{
	color: #000099;
	}
.itiran-sort a:hover{
	color: #ff0000;
	}


.itiran-dai{
	display: block;
/*	height :21px; */
	width :555px; 
	padding-top: 0px;
	padding-left: 0px;
	padding-bottom: 0px;
	margin-top: 0px;
	margin-left: 10px;
	margin-bottom: 5px;
	font-size: 11pt;
	color: #ff6600;
	border-bottom: solid 1px #ff6600;
	}
.itiran-dai a:link{
	color: #ff6600;
	}
.itiran-dai a:visited{
	color: #ff6600;
	}
.itiran-dai a:hover{
	color: #ff0000;
	}

.syou	{
	width: 525px; 
	margin-top: 5px;
	margin-left :20px;
	margin-bottom: 2px;
	font-size: 10pt;
	color: #333333;
	padding-left: 0px;
	padding-top: 2px;
	padding-bottom: 0px;
	border-bottom: dotted 1px #000099;
	}
.syou a:link{
	color: #333333;
	}
.syou a:visited{
	color: #333333;
	}
.syou a:hover{
	color: #ff0000;
	}


.itiran table{
	margin-left :10px;
	margin-right :10px:
	}
.itiran table td{
	vertical-align: top;
	}


.itiran-point{
	font-size: 11pt;
	color: #000099;
	vertical-align: top;
	}
.itiran-icon{
	width :27px;
	font-size: 10pt;
	color: #cc0000;
	}
.itiran-txt{
	width :510px;
	font-size: 11pt;
	line-height: 11pt;
	margin-top: 0px;
	}
.itiran-txt a:link{
	color: #003c9a;
	}
.itiran-txt a:visited{
	color: #800080;
	}
.itiran-txt a:hover{
	color: #ff0000;
	}
.page-date{
	color: #666666;
	font-size: 10pt;
	}


/* イベント用 */
#event-head{
	width: 555px;
	margin-left: 10px;
	}
#event-mirai{
	width: 50%;
	text-align: left;
	font-size: 10pt;
	font-weight: bold;
	border-bottom: solid 1px #ff3300;
	}
#event-kako{
	width: 50%;
	text-align: right;
	font-size: 10pt;
	border-bottom: solid 1px #ff3300;
	}


.date-date{
	width :120px;
	font-size: 10pt;
	margin-top: 0px;
	}
.date-txt{
	width :390px;
	font-size: 11pt;
	line-height: 11pt;
	margin-top: 0px;
	}
.date-txt a:link{
	color: #003c9a;
	}
.date-txt a:visited{
	color: #800080;
	}
.date-txt a:hover{
	color: #ff0000;
	}

/* 改ページ */
#page	{
	text-align: center;
	font-size: 10pt;
	margin-bottom: 20px;
	}
.page1	{
	}
.page2	{
	}
page3	{
	}




/* サイドメニュー */
#rireki h2{
	padding-top: 2px;
	padding-left: 10px;
	margin: 0px;
	margin-top: 0px;
	margin-left: 0px;
	font-size: 10pt;
	color: #ffffff;
	font-weight: normal;
	background-color: #333333;
	border: solid 1px #000000;
	}
#rireki ul{
	background-color: #f8f8fa;
	margin-top: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	padding-left: 18px;
	padding-top: 4px;
	font-size: 10pt;
	border: solid 1px #808080;
	_height: 100px;
	}
#rireki li{
	margin-bottom: 4px;
	}

.midashi-ippan h2{
	padding-left: 10px;
	padding-top: 2px;
	margin: 0px;
	margin-top: 0px;
	margin-left: 0px;
	font-size: 10pt;
	color: #ffffff;
	font-weight: normal;
	border: solid 1px #000000;
	background-color: #000080;
	}
.midashi-ippan h2 a:link{
	color: #ffffff;
	}
.midashi-ippan h2 a:visited{
	color: #ffffff;
	}
.midashi-ippan h2 a:hover{
	color: #ff0000;
	}

.midashi-ippan ul{
	background-color: #f8f8fa;
	margin-top: 0px;
	margin-left: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	padding-top: 4px;
	padding-left: 18px;
	font-size: 10pt;
	border: solid 1px #808080;
	_height: 50px;
	} 	
.midashi-ippan li{
	margin-bottom: 4px;
	} 
.bbs-write{
	font-size: 12px;
	color: #ff6600;
	}
.bbs-read{
	font-size: 12px;
	color: #333333;
	}

